Home
last modified time | relevance | path

Searched refs:controlGroup (Results 1 - 9 of 9) sorted by relevance

/foundation/window/window_manager/wm/test/unittest/
H A Dpicture_in_picture_option_test.cpp129 std::vector<std::uint32_t> controlGroup; in HWTEST_F() local
130 controlGroup.push_back(static_cast<uint32_t>(PiPControlGroup::VIDEO_CALL_MICROPHONE_SWITCH)); in HWTEST_F()
131 controlGroup.push_back(static_cast<uint32_t>(PiPControlGroup::VIDEO_CALL_HANG_UP_BUTTON)); in HWTEST_F()
132 controlGroup.push_back(static_cast<uint32_t>(PiPControlGroup::VIDEO_CALL_CAMERA_SWITCH)); in HWTEST_F()
133 option->SetControlGroup(controlGroup); in HWTEST_F()
/foundation/window/window_manager/interfaces/kits/napi/picture_in_picture_napi/
H A Djs_pip_window_manager.cpp71 TLOGE(WmsLogTag::WMS_PIP, "pipOption param error, controlGroup not matches, controlGroup: %{public}u", in checkControlsRules()
110 static bool GetControlGroupFromJs(napi_env env, napi_value controlGroup, std::vector<std::uint32_t>& controls, in GetControlGroupFromJs() argument
113 if (controlGroup == nullptr) { in GetControlGroupFromJs()
117 napi_typeof(env, controlGroup, &type); in GetControlGroupFromJs()
123 napi_get_array_length(env, controlGroup, &size); in GetControlGroupFromJs()
127 napi_get_element(env, controlGroup, i, &getElementValue); in GetControlGroupFromJs()
150 napi_value controlGroup = nullptr; in GetPictureInPictureOptionFromJs() local
166 napi_get_named_property(env, optionObject, "controlGroups", &controlGroup); in GetPictureInPictureOptionFromJs()
174 GetControlGroupFromJs(env, controlGroup, control in GetPictureInPictureOptionFromJs()
[all...]
/foundation/window/window_manager/wm/src/
H A Dpicture_in_picture_option.cpp70 void PipOption::SetControlGroup(std::vector<std::uint32_t> controlGroup) in SetControlGroup() argument
72 controlGroup_ = controlGroup; in SetControlGroup()
H A Dpicture_in_picture_controller.cpp107 pipTemplateInfo.controlGroup = pipOption_->GetControlGroup(); in CreatePictureInPictureWindow()
/foundation/window/window_manager/wm/include/
H A Dpicture_in_picture_option.h38 void SetControlGroup(std::vector<std::uint32_t> controlGroup);
/foundation/window/window_manager/window_scene/common/src/
H A Dwindow_session_property.cpp736 auto size = pipTemplateInfo_.controlGroup.size(); in MarshallingPiPTemplateInfo()
744 if (!parcel.WriteUint32(pipTemplateInfo_.controlGroup[i])) { in MarshallingPiPTemplateInfo()
794 pipTemplateInfo.controlGroup.push_back(controlGroupId); in UnmarshallingPiPTemplateInfo()
/foundation/window/window_manager/interfaces/innerkits/wm/
H A Dwm_common.h1044 std::vector<uint32_t> controlGroup; member
/foundation/window/window_manager/window_scene/test/unittest/
H A Dwindow_session_property_test.cpp1094 property->pipTemplateInfo_.controlGroup.push_back(i); in HWTEST_F()
/foundation/window/window_manager/window_scene/interfaces/kits/napi/scene_session_manager/
H A Djs_scene_session.cpp189 std::vector<std::uint32_t> controlGroups = session->GetPiPTemplateInfo().controlGroup; in CreatePipTemplateInfo()
192 for (const auto& controlGroup : controlGroups) { in CreatePipTemplateInfo()
193 napi_set_element(env, controlArrayValue, index++, CreateJsValue(env, controlGroup)); in CreatePipTemplateInfo()
195 napi_set_named_property(env, pipTemplateInfoValue, "controlGroup", controlArrayValue); in CreatePipTemplateInfo()

Completed in 20 milliseconds